Creating a maze with collision in GS - best practice?
Hi,
I made a maze in illustrator and want to recreate it in GS. Is there a quick way to do it? Now I import it as a drawing in GS and start building it from scratch with square collision objects. That alone takes time but I also have to change the width or height via the attribute editor because I can't give the collision squares the thickness I need by just dragging. So any tip is welcome. Concerning the adjusting of the actors, you can change the size by grabbing the circles on an actor and drag them to the size you want to. But there's a "dragging" limit (24x24). So if you want your actor smaller, you have to edit the attributes of the actor.
